Ingredients
8chicken drumsticks or thighs
1tablespoonsesame oil
1tablespoontoasted sesame seeds
1tablespoonbrown sugar
2teaspoonspowdered ginger
1teaspoonsalt
2clovesgarlic, finely minced
Optional: 1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
Minced parsley or cilanto, to serve
Instructions
Preheat your oven to 425 degrees Fahrenheit.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Place the chicken in a medium-sized bowl and toss with the sesame oil. In a small bowl, combine all the remaining ingredients. Sprinkle over the chicken and toss to coat.
Place chicken on the prepared baking sheet, skin-side up, and bake for 45 minutes, or until the top is brown and crispy and the chicken is no longer pink inside.
Serve with a little minced parsley or cilantro over top.
